Description

How to use assistive technologies to improve the engagement in education, daily life and employment of people with cognitive disabilities?

The article provides examples of different low-tech and high-tech assistive technologies that could support the person in sensitive areas of personal skills’ development like following daily routines and assisting with daily tasks, managing time effectively, enhancing memory recall and attention, understanding social interactions and managing intensive emotions.

Concrete tools for support, learning and communication are presented in relation with the diverse needs of people with intellectual disabilities, autism, dyslexia, attention-deficit/hyperactivity disorder, dementia and memory disorders, as well as with traumatic brain injuries.
